微信小程序虚拟支付新玩法:合规创新与实操指南
2025.11.26 05:35浏览量:515简介:本文深入探讨微信小程序虚拟支付合规解决方案,结合技术实现与运营策略,为开发者提供规避风险、提升变现效率的完整方法论。
一、微信小程序虚拟支付政策核心与风险规避
微信小程序虚拟支付政策的核心在于”禁止未取得资质的小程序直接提供虚拟商品交易服务”,这一规定旨在防范金融风险与内容合规问题。常见违规场景包括:未接入合规支付通道直接收款、虚构商品价值诱导消费、绕过平台审核私自开通支付功能等。
合规解决方案的三大技术路径:
服务类目精准申报
开发者需在小程序后台”设置-基本设置-服务类目”中申报与业务匹配的类目。例如教育类小程序应选择”教育-在线教育”,游戏类小程序需申报”游戏-休闲游戏”。类目选择直接影响支付权限,错误申报将导致支付功能被禁用。H5跳转支付方案
对于无法直接开通虚拟支付的小程序,可通过web-view组件嵌入合规H5页面完成交易。技术实现要点:// 小程序端跳转逻辑wx.navigateTo({url: '/pages/webview/webview?url=' + encodeURIComponent('https://yourdomain.com/pay')});
H5页面需部署在已备案域名下,并完成微信开放平台账号关联。支付成功后通过
postMessage与小程序通信:// H5页面支付成功回调window.parent.postMessage({type: 'PAY_SUCCESS',orderId: '123456'}, '*');
订阅模式创新应用
对于内容类产品,可采用微信订阅消息+服务号组合方案。用户通过服务号完成支付后,小程序通过subscribeMessage接口推送更新通知:wx.requestSubscribeMessage({tmplIds: ['模板ID'],success(res) {console.log('订阅成功', res);}});
该方案需在服务号后台配置支付后通知模板,并确保用户主动订阅。
二、技术实现与用户体验优化
支付流程重构策略:
异步支付状态管理
采用Redis存储支付订单状态,设置5分钟有效期。用户发起支付后,小程序轮询检查订单状态:function checkOrderStatus(orderId) {setInterval(() => {wx.request({url: 'https://api.yourdomain.com/order/status',data: { orderId },success(res) {if (res.data.status === 'PAID') {// 更新UI并停止轮询}}});}, 3000);}
离线支付容错机制
针对网络不稳定场景,实现本地订单缓存。使用wx.setStorageSync存储未完成订单,网络恢复后自动重试:try {const pendingOrders = wx.getStorageSync('pending_orders') || [];pendingOrders.forEach(order => {// 重试逻辑});} catch (e) {console.error('离线订单处理失败', e);}
用户体验设计要点:
- 支付前明确展示商品详情、有效期及退改政策
- 提供多种支付方式(微信支付、Apple Pay等)
- 支付成功后立即展示权益激活状态
- 设置7×24小时在线客服入口
三、运营策略与风控体系
合规运营三原则:
资质前置审核
教育类小程序需提供《办学许可证》,游戏类需提交版号文件。无资质开发者可通过与持证机构合作实现合规运营。价格透明化机制
虚拟商品需明码标价,禁止使用”随意打赏””自由定价”等模糊表述。建议采用阶梯定价体系,如:- 基础版:9.9元/月(含核心功能)
- 专业版:29.9元/月(含高级功能)
- 企业版:99元/月(定制服务)
数据安全防护
支付相关数据需加密存储,使用AES-256算法对用户ID、订单号等敏感信息加密。数据库访问实施最小权限原则,仅允许支付服务账号查询相关表。
风控系统构建:
异常交易监测
设置单日支付限额(如5000元/用户)、高频支付拦截(10分钟内超过3次支付需二次验证)等规则。用户行为分析
通过埋点收集支付环节数据,构建用户画像。对异常行为(如快速切换账号支付)触发人工审核。合规审计机制
每月生成支付合规报告,包含:支付成功率、退款率、用户投诉类型分布等指标。报告需存档备查,保存期限不少于2年。
四、创新支付场景探索
新兴支付模式实践:
内容付费墙设计
采用”免费试读+付费解锁”模式,用户阅读至关键章节时触发支付弹窗。技术实现需精准控制内容展示比例(通常不超过30%)。虚拟礼物经济
开发礼物赠送系统,支持用户购买虚拟道具赠送给好友。需实现:- 礼物库存管理
- 赠送记录追溯
- 防刷礼物机制
会员成长体系
设计等级制会员系统,付费用户可获得专属标识、优先客服等权益。等级晋升规则需明确公示,避免引发争议。
跨平台解决方案:
对于需要同时运营小程序和APP的产品,可采用”账号体系互通+权益共享”方案。用户在小程序购买的会员,在APP端登录后可自动同步权益。实现要点:
- 统一用户ID生成规则
- 部署权益同步接口
- 设置数据同步监控告警
五、未来趋势与应对建议
随着微信生态的完善,虚拟支付将呈现三大趋势:
支付场景深度融合
小程序将支持更多原生支付场景,如直播打赏、AR试穿付费等。开发者需提前布局相关技术能力。合规要求持续收紧
预计将出台更严格的资质审核标准,建议开发者建立合规档案管理制度,定期自查更新。支付体验持续优化
生物识别支付、无感支付等技术将逐步普及。可关注微信支付API的更新,及时接入新功能。
长期发展建议:
- 建立支付专项团队,包含产品、技术、法务人员
- 定期参加微信官方培训,获取最新政策解读
- 构建用户支付行为数据库,为产品优化提供数据支持
- 与持证机构建立战略合作关系,拓展业务边界
通过上述解决方案,开发者可在合规框架下实现虚拟支付的创新应用。关键在于平衡商业需求与政策要求,通过技术手段和运营策略构建可持续的变现模式。随着微信生态的不断完善,合规的虚拟支付将成为小程序商业化的重要引擎。

发表评论
登录后可评论,请前往 登录 或 注册